The Table of Toxic and Hazardous Substances/Elements and their Content
as required by China’s
Management Methods for Controlling Pollution by Electronic Information Products
Toxic and Hazardous Substances and Elements

O: Indicates that this toxic or hazardous substance contained in all of the homogeneous materials for this part is below
the limit requirement in SJ/T11363-2006.
X: Indicates that this toxic or hazardous substance contained in at least one of the homogeneous materials used for this
part is above the limit requirement in SJ/T11363-2006.
All parts named in this table with an “X” are in compliance with the European Union’s RoHS Legislation – “Directive
2002/95/EC of the European Parliament and of the Council of 27 January 2003 on the restriction of the use of certain
hazardous substances in electrical and electronic equipment”.
Note: The referenced Environmental Protection Use Period Marking was determined according to normal operating use
conditions of the product such as temperature and humidity.
